What Makes Upper Leg Hair Removal Different for Men

Men’s upper leg hair tends to be coarser and denser than hair on other body areas, which actually works in your favor during laser treatment. Thicker, darker hair absorbs laser energy more effectively, leading to better results. However, the larger treatment area means sessions typically take 30-45 minutes, depending on whether you’re treating just the front thighs, back thighs, or the full upper leg region.

The upper legs also have relatively low sensitivity compared to areas like the face or groin, making treatments more comfortable. Most men describe the sensation as a quick rubber-band snap followed by a cooling burst—tolerable without numbing cream for the vast majority of clients.

How the Treatment Process Works

Laser hair removal isn’t a one-and-done procedure. Hair grows in cycles, and the laser can only effectively target follicles in their active growth phase. Most men need 6-8 sessions spaced 6-8 weeks apart to achieve optimal reduction on the upper legs.

Here’s what to expect:

Before Your Session: Shave the treatment area 24 hours prior. Avoid sun exposure and tanning products for at least two weeks beforehand, as tanned skin increases the risk of complications.

During Treatment: A certified technician will adjust the laser settings based on your skin tone and hair type. The handpiece delivers controlled pulses of light energy that target the melanin in hair follicles. Built-in cooling mechanisms keep skin comfortable throughout the process.

After Treatment: You might notice some redness or slight swelling for a few hours post-treatment—similar to mild sunburn. This typically resolves within 24 hours. Treated hairs will shed over the following 1-2 weeks, and you’ll enjoy a smooth period before the next growth cycle begins.

Between sessions, you’ll notice progressively less regrowth, with hairs coming back finer and sparser each time.

Common Concerns Addressed

“Will it hurt?”

Most men find upper leg treatments very tolerable. The sensation is brief and manageable, especially with modern cooling systems integrated into professional lasers. Pain tolerance varies, but this area is generally less sensitive than facial or intimate zones.

“How much does it cost?”

Pricing varies based on whether you’re treating the full upper legs or specific sections. While it’s an upfront investment, calculate what you currently spend on razors, shaving cream, and waxing appointments over 5-10 years—laser treatment typically pays for itself.

“What if I have darker skin?”

Older laser technology wasn’t safe for darker skin tones, but modern Nd:YAG lasers (like the Candela GentleYAG) are specifically designed to treat all skin types safely and effectively. Always verify your provider uses appropriate technology for your skin tone.

“Can I work out after treatment?”

Avoid intense exercise for 24-48 hours post-treatment, as sweat and friction can irritate freshly treated skin. After that brief window, you’re clear to resume normal activities.

Why Medical-Grade Equipment Matters

The difference between professional laser hair removal and cheaper alternatives comes down to equipment quality and expertise. True medical lasers deliver precise wavelengths at controlled depths, targeting hair follicles without damaging surrounding tissue. They’re calibrated for safety and effectiveness across different skin tones and hair types.

IPL devices—often marketed as “laser” treatments at discount spas or sold for home use—emit scattered light across multiple wavelengths. They lack the focused power and precision of medical lasers, leading to inconsistent results, longer treatment times, and higher risk of burns or hyperpigmentation.

For a large area like the upper legs, this distinction matters even more. You’re investing significant time and money—using inferior equipment means more sessions, less reduction, and potential complications.

Maximizing Your Results

To get the best outcome from your men’s laser hair removal treatments, follow these guidelines:

  • Stay consistent with appointments: Skipping sessions or spacing them too far apart disrupts the treatment cycle and prolongs your timeline
  • Avoid sun exposure: Tanned skin can’t be safely treated, and UV exposure post-treatment increases pigmentation risks
  • Don’t wax or pluck between sessions: Shaving is fine (encouraged, actually), but waxing removes the hair follicle that the laser needs to target
  • Communicate with your technician: If you experience unusual reactions or have concerns, speak up immediately

Frequently Asked Questions

How long does each upper leg session take?

Full upper leg treatments typically take 30-45 minutes, depending on the density of hair and whether you’re treating both the front and back of the thighs. Unlike rushed appointments at high-volume clinics, experienced providers take the time to ensure thorough coverage without missing spots.

When will I see results from men’s upper legs laser hair removal?

You’ll notice treated hairs shedding within 1-2 weeks after your first session. Significant reduction becomes visible after 3-4 treatments, with optimal results achieved after completing the full 6-8 session series. Maintenance touch-ups may be needed annually or bi-annually, depending on your hormones and hair growth patterns.
